Your new role

You’ll join a small multi-disciplinary maintenance team and report directly to the department supervisor. You’ll receive a blend of on-the-job training at Burnside Eurocyl and classroom training with Department of Education and Skills, over the duration of the four-year programme. You’ll be involved in general maintenance, troubleshooting and have responsibility for installation, calibration, repair, and maintenance of a range of mechanical, electrical, hydraulic and pneumatic systems, in accordance with the site training manuals, operating procedures, and safety procedures. You’ll install, service and repair mechanical components and apparatus of industrial machinery and equipment, following, manuals, schematic diagrams, blueprints, and other specifications, using hand-tools, power-tools. As the company operates a multi-skilled, flexible work policy you’ll be required to work at different jobs from time to time. The above list of duties is not exhaustive.

What you need to succeed

You’ll be dependable, consistent, punctual and equipped with a desire to get assigned tasks completed. You must eligible to undertake the SOLAS Standard Based Apprenticeship Programme (See www.apprenticeship.ie). You’ll have a minimum of an O6 grade in six subjects, including maths and English and one of the following subjects: Science, Design and Communication Graphics, Engineering, Construction, and Agricultural Science. You must possess a genuine interest in mechanical tasks with a technical aptitude and provide support to this assertion. You’ll demonstrate excellent coordination and hand skills. You’ll have experience working in a team environment, preferably some in a manufacturing setting and also have the ability to work on your own initiative. You’ll be open to learning new skills, naturally curious while being a good listener and prepared for operating in a physically demanding environment.
